Airport Details
Airport name: Birmingham-Shuttlesworth International Airport
Airport local name: Birmingham-Shuttlesworth International Airport
City: Birmingham
Country: United States
IATA Code: BHM
ICAO Code: KBHM
Coordinates: Latitude: 33°33′46.8″N, Longitude: 86°45′14.4″W
